This vehicle has been de-registered in the past and then registered again. The registration may have expired because the licence was not kept current or it may have been in an accident and written off by an insurance company.

This 1930 Chrysler Roadster is a one of a kind classic in great condition. With its 3.6-litre petrol engine and manual gearbox, it offers a true old-school driving experience that's hard to find today.
I'm the first New Zealand owner since it was restored and built and I've made sure to keep it in top shape. The Roadster has been used very sparingly, keeping its condition remarkable for a vehicle approaching its centenary.
These pre-war Chryslers were known for their reliability and engineering quality during the early days of motoring. This model represents the craftsmanship of the era with its simple yet elegant design.
